Infusion pump with pressure regulator
First Claim
1. An infusion device for continuous delivery of a quantity of fluid into a living body at a substantially constant flow-rate over an extended period of time, comprising:
- a variable volume storage chamber for holding the fluid, said storage chamber including means for allowing fluid to be added to the storage chamber,a pressurizing means for the storage chamber, said pressurizing means maintaining the pressure within the storage chamber above a preselected outflow pressure,an outflow chamber for receiving fluid from the storage chamber, said outflow chamber including means for attachment thereto of a flow restrictor means and catheter through which fluid in the outflow chamber is delivered to a patient, anda pressure responsive valve means located between the storage chamber and the outflow chamber, said pressure responsive valve means functioning to maintain the fluid in the outflow chamber at the preselected outflow pressure,said pressure responsive valve means providing for fluid transfer from the storage chamber to the outflow chamber at a flow rate substantially equal to or greater than the flow rate out of the outflow chamber so that there is a continuous, uninterrupted and controlled volume of flow from the outflow chamber through the flow restrictor means and catheter to the patient over said extended period of time,wherein said pressure responsive valve means comprises;
a valve attached to a flexible diaphragm such that the pressure of the fluid in the outflow chamber acts on the diaphragm to close the valve to prevent flow of fluid from the storage chamber to the outflow chamber when the pressure in the outflow chamber is elevated to the preselected outflow pressure, anda force applying means attached to the flexible diaphragm such that the force applied acts to open the valve when the pressure in the outflow chamber is less than the preselected outflow pressure, thereby allowing fluid in the storage chamber to enter the outflow chamber and the pressure in the outflow chamber to be held at a substantially constant preselected outflow pressure.

Abstract
An infusion pump for infusing drugs or other fluids into the body. The pump consists of two chambers. The storage chamber holds a large volume of drug at a variable and elevated pressure, which exceeds the preselected outflow pressure. The outflow chamber holds a smaller volume of drug at a constant outflow pressure. A moveable diaphragm attached to a valve controls the entry of the drug from the storage chamber into the outflow chamber. The pressure of the drug in the outflow chamber is determined by the forces applied to the diaphragm. The drug from the outflow chamber flows through a flow restrictor and catheter into the patient at a constant flow rate.
